1. Sector Myeong-dong: [The Logistics Blitzkrieg]
“High-efficiency supply base for rapid deployment missions”
β±οΈ Mission Duration: Ultra-short (1β3 Days)
For survivors on a tight clock, travel time equals resource depletion. Myeong-dong is a “Time Attack” zone designed for maximum procurement with minimal movement.
π° Resource Level (Budget): MidβHigh
Base costs are high, but the “opportunity cost” is low when factoring in saved transit energy. Immediate capital recovery via Tax Refund systems is your core tactical advantage.
π― Mission Objective: Concentrated Resupply & System Tutorial
Ideal for those seeking “Standard Issue” full-set gear: K-Beauty, major fashion brands, and the latest tech. This is the sector where survivors can operate without the ‘Language Debuff.’
2. Sector Hongdae: [The Youth Guerrilla Base]
“Sustainable survival and cultural synchronization”
β±οΈ Mission Duration: Mid-term (4β7 Days)
The minimum time required to scan the alleyways, sync with local survivors, and identify hidden supply caches.
π° Resource Level (Budget): LowβMid
Abundant “Student-grade rations” (cheap eateries) and affordable “Guerrilla gear” (streetwear). An Economic Buffer Zone that allows for prolonged operations with limited capital.
π― Mission Objective: Social Networking & Subculture Farming
Best for those looking to absorb youth energy through busking (Psychological Recovery), indie culture, and night-ops (clubbing). If you prefer unique gear from independent designers, land here.
3. Sector Gangnam: [The Elite Citadel]
“High-tier physical augmentation and business reconnaissance”
β±οΈ Mission Duration: MidβLong term (5β14+ Days)
A mandatory window for survivors requiring ‘Recovery Time’ after physical upgrades (Plastic Surgery or Dermatology procedures).
π° Resource Level (Budget): Whale Tier
Demands the highest upkeep in the peninsula. In exchange, you gain access to the most secure Premium Bunkers (Luxury Hotels/Residences) and high-spec medical services.
π― Mission Objective: High-end Lifestyle & Medical Upgrades
Focused on luxury brand farming, high-stakes business meetings, or professional aesthetic/functional enhancement. Choose this for the ‘Elite Survivor’ experience.
4. Sector Itaewon: [The Global Refugee Sanctuary]
“Psychological safety and culinary diversity in foreign environments”
β±οΈ Mission Duration: Flexible
A long-term hideout for ‘Outsiders’ struggling with the local system, or a short-term hub for weekend ‘Special Ops’ (nightlife).
π° Resource Level (Budget): MidβHigh
Imported resources (foreign ingredients) carry a premium. Specifically, the Hannam-dong sub-sector requires resource expenditure rivaling Gangnam.
π― Mission Objective: Multinational Resupply & Community Care
A ‘Global Food Court’ for survivors whose morale has dropped due to homesickness. English is the primary comms channel, making it easy to exchange global intel.
5. Sector Jongno: [The Cultural Archive Hub]
“Data harvesting and silent occupation of the logistics center”
β±οΈ Mission Duration: ShortβMid term (2β5 Days)
The optimal window for collecting historical data and conducting recon on surrounding sectors like Bukchon and Ikseon-dong.
π° Resource Level (Budget): Moderate
Legacy supply points (old restaurants) offer high-quality rations at surprisingly fair prices. Offers a wide spectrum of resource choices.
π― Mission Objective: Historical Exploration & Strategic Positioning
Perfect for strategic movers intending to branch out to all corners of Seoul. Sync with ‘K-Soul’ data by staying in a Hanok (Traditional Bunker).
